Higher order functions are functions which operate on other functions. For example, the "map" function applies a given function to every elements of a list, array, tree, or any other similar data structure. The "reduce" function, on the other hand, uses a provided function to combine all of the elements of such a data structure into a final result, such as summing a list of numbers, or combing a list of lists into one giant list. There are many such functions, which can replace 99% of explicit loops you might write by hand, removing the possibility of something like incrementing the wrong variable, or flipping the comparison.
